Things To Keep In Mind When Buying A Car

Buying a car can be both exciting and daunting. From researching the right car to negotiating the price and dealing with paperwork, there are many things to consider before making a purchase.

Research: Research is the most important part of buying a car. Start by figuring out your budget and decide how much you can realistically afford. Then, research the type of car that best suits your needs. Consider factors such as fuel efficiency, safety ratings, and features. Once you have a few options in mind, take the time to read reviews and compare them. This will give you a better understanding of the pros and cons of each car.

Test Drive: A test drive is essential before making a purchase. It will give you an idea of how the car handles and what it feels like to drive. Take your time and get a feel for the car. Check for any issues with the steering, brakes, and other components. This can help you determine if the car is worth the price.

Inspect: Once you’ve decided on a car, it’s important to inspect it thoroughly. Take a close look at the exterior and interior of the car and check for any signs of damage. Also, inspect the engine and other mechanical components to make sure they are in good condition.

Negotiate: Negotiating the price of a car can be tricky. Before negotiating, research the market price of the car to make sure you're getting a fair deal. Don’t be afraid to ask for discounts or other extras. This can help you get the best deal possible.

Once you’ve made the purchase, it’s important to keep up with regular maintenance. This includes regular oil changes, tire rotations, and other necessary services. This will help keep your car running smoothly and extend its life.
